Caring for your lawn in Vinton, LA, can be a rewarding experience when you know the right steps to take. The city's subtropical climate, characterized by hot, humid summers and mild winters, makes it an ideal setting for a lush, green lawn. Here are some essential lawn care tips to help you maintain a beautiful yard in Vinton.

Mowing is one of the most important lawn care practices. The frequency of mowing depends on the season and type of grass. In Vinton, the popular St. Augustine and Bermuda grass types are best mowed every 5-7 days in the summer and every 10-14 days in the winter. Always remember to adjust your mower's blade height to about 2.5-3 inches for St. Augustine grass and 1.5 inches for Bermuda grass to promote dense growth and discourage weed invasion.

As for fertilizing, consider the soil type in your area. The rich, sandy soil common in neighborhoods such as Gum Cove and Edgerly is perfect for most grass types, but it may require more frequent fertilization due to its fast-draining nature. A slow-release granular fertilizer applied in the spring, early summer, and early fall will provide the nutrients your lawn needs to thrive.

Seeding is another critical part of lawn care in Vinton. The best time to seed is in the early fall when the soil is still warm from the summer heat, but the intense sun has begun to wane. This timing will allow the seeds enough time to germinate and establish strong roots before the winter.

Watering and aerating your lawn are also vital. Water your lawn deeply and infrequently, about 1 inch of water per week, to encourage deep root growth. The best time to water is early morning to minimize evaporation. Aerating your lawn once a year, preferably in the spring, will improve soil compaction and allow water, air, and nutrients to reach the grass roots effectively.

Lastly, dethatching your lawn, especially in areas near parks like the Vinton City Park, where foot traffic is high, can help maintain its health and appearance. This practice should ideally be done in the early spring when your lawn is growing most actively.
